Westminster Pier Royal Wharf Pier
Battersea Power Station Pier Woolwich Arsenal Pier
Battersea Power Station Pier Tower Pier
Doubletree Docklands Nelson Dock Pier Canary Wharf Pier
North Greenwich Pier Woolwich Arsenal Pier
Putney Pier Canary Wharf Pier
Putney Pier Tower Pier
Woolwich Ferry South Pier Woolwich Ferry North Pier